I read in the "Before you buy HID's" thread that you can't use aftermarket ballasts with retrofitted projectors. Does this mean I can't use my ballasts that came with my gen2 projector setup with my H1 mini projectors I'm installing?

Yea he means the plug n play ballasts that come with the projector housings are for a totally different type of bulb that's meant to just plug into the headlight housing like its factory. But once you get into actual retrofits that use actual hid projectors, they require an oe style hid bulb then you'll have to get a ballast that's made to power that type of bulb.
